Good win for the Scorps Development League team in an important game against fellow finals contenders Werribee.

CaseyScorpions 2.1.13 8.4.52 12.5.77 16.10.106

Werribee Tigers 5.2 6.4.40 8.10.58 8.12.60

Goals

Casey Scorpions Fowler 4 Hughes Riseley Taggert 3 Anderson 2 Lang

Werribee Tigers Hicks Tudor 2 Bolton Kershaw Sullivan White

Best

Casey Scorpions Clay Lindsay Taggert Blackie Fowler Hughes

Werribee Tigers White Hicks Fairley Bolton Sullivan Laracy
